The Construction Index Ltd is seeking a skilled Gas Service and Maintenance Engineer in Bournemouth, Dorset. You will perform maintenance and repairs on domestic gas boilers as part of the expanding Home Aftercare Team.

The position offers a salary of £42k to £46k per annum plus perks. Candidates must have valid domestic gas qualifications, a full UK driving license, and ideally have experience in the field.

A company van, fuel card, phone, and training opportunities are included.
